Research Resourcing Sub-committee
The Research Resourcing Sub-committee manages the allocation of research funds consistent with Faculty policies and processes and advises and reports to Research Committee.
The Committee will normally meet a minimum of five times per year.

Elected members will normally hold office for two years and nominated members for one year.
- To allocate research funds to Faculty members consistent with Faculty policy
- To allocate funds to support visiting scholars consistent with Faculty policy
- To monitor the expenditure of funds allocated to staff and to recommend on the reallocation of unexpended funds
- To receive reports from recipients of Faculty funds on the outcomes of the funded work
- To advise Research Committee and individual staff on financial and policy matters pertaining to the expenditure of research funds
- To consider and make recommendations to the Research Committee on issues relating to the allocation of funds to support the research of staff.
Terms of reference will be evaluated after two years.
